## Configuration
### Next.js Configuration (`frontend/next.config.mjs`)
```javascript
const nextConfig = {
output: "export", // Static site export
basePath: "/heretek-openclaw", // GitHub Pages base path
images: {
unoptimized: true // Disable image optimization for static export
},
trailingSlash: true // Add trailing slashes to URLs
};
```
### GitHub Actions Workflow (`.github/workflows/frontend-cicd.yml`)
The workflow handles:
1. **Trigger:** Push to `main` branch with changes in `frontend/` directory
2. **Build:** Next.js static export to `frontend/out`
3. **Deploy:** Upload to GitHub Pages using `actions/deploy-pages@v4`

## GitHub Pages Configuration
### Repository Settings
1. Go to **Settings** > **Pages**
2. Under **Source**, select **GitHub Actions** (not "Deploy from a branch")
### Environment Configuration
1. Go to **Settings** > **Environments**
2. The `github-pages` environment is automatically created by the workflow
---
## Troubleshooting
### 404 Errors After Deployment
1. Check that `basePath` in `next.config.mjs` matches your repository name
2. Ensure the workflow completed successfully in **Actions** tab
3. Check that `frontend/out/` contains `index.html`
### Build Failures
1. Check the Actions log for specific errors
2. Run `npm run build` locally to reproduce the issue
3. Verify all dependencies are in `package.json`
### Missing Assets
1. Ensure assets are in `frontend/public/`
2. Check that paths reference the correct base path
3. Verify the `upload-pages-artifact` step succeeded

## Overview
The Interactive Setup Wizard is a guided configuration tool for first-time Heretek OpenClaw users. It simplifies the setup process by:
- **Interactive Prompts:** Step-by-step configuration with clear explanations
- **API Key Validation:** Real-time validation of API key formats
- **Provider Selection:** Choose from OpenAI, Anthropic, Google, MiniMax, z.ai, or Ollama
- **Database Setup:** Configure PostgreSQL and/or Redis
- **Agent Configuration:** Select which agents to enable
- **Deployment Mode:** Docker or non-Docker deployment selection
- **Automatic Generation:** Creates `.env`, configuration files, and setup scripts
---
## Prerequisites
### Required Software
| Software | Minimum | Recommended | How to Install |
|----------|---------|-------------|----------------|
| **Node.js** | 18.x | 20.x LTS | `curl -fsSL https://deb.nodesource.com/setup_20.x \| sudo -E bash -` |
| **npm** | 9.x | Latest | Included with Node.js |
| **Git** | Any | Latest | `sudo apt-get install git` |
### Optional Software
| Software | Purpose | How to Install |
|----------|---------|----------------|
| **Docker** | Container deployment | `curl -fsSL https://get.docker.com \| bash` |
| **Docker Compose** | Multi-container orchestration | Included with Docker Desktop |
### Verify Prerequisites
```bash
# Check Node.js
node --version # Should show v18.x or higher
# Check npm
npm --version # Should show 9.x or higher
# Check Docker (optional)
docker --version
docker compose version
```
---
## Quick Start
### Run the Wizard
```bash
# From the project root directory
./scripts/setup-wizard.sh
```
### Alternative: Run Directly with Node.js
```bash
# Install dependencies first
npm install --ignore-scripts
# Run the wizard
node scripts/setup-wizard.js
```
### Command Line Options
```bash
# Show help
./scripts/setup-wizard.sh --help
# Check prerequisites only
./scripts/setup-wizard.sh --check
# Show manual setup instructions
./scripts/setup-wizard.sh --manual
```

## Configuration Files Generated
After completing the wizard, the following files are created:
### 1. `.env` - Environment Variables
```bash
# LiteLLM Gateway
LITELLM_MASTER_KEY=generated_secure_key
LITELLM_SALT_KEY=generated_secure_key
# AI Provider API Keys
MINIMAX_API_KEY=your_minimax_api_key
OPENAI_API_KEY=your_openai_api_key
# Database
POSTGRES_USER=openclaw
POSTGRES_PASSWORD=generated_secure_password
POSTGRES_DB=openclaw
DATABASE_URL=postgresql://openclaw:password@localhost:5432/openclaw
# Redis
REDIS_URL=redis://localhost:6379
# OpenClaw Gateway
OPENCLAW_DIR=/root/.openclaw
OPENCLAW_WORKSPACE=/root/.openclaw/agents
# Observability
LANGFUSE_ENABLED=true
LANGFUSE_PUBLIC_KEY=your_public_key
LANGFUSE_SECRET_KEY=your_secret_key
```
### 2. `docker-compose.override.yml` (Docker Mode)
Overrides default Docker Compose configuration with your settings.
### 3. `scripts/setup-openclaw.sh` (Non-Docker Mode)
Shell script to complete manual setup.
### 4. `~/.openclaw/openclaw.json`
OpenClaw Gateway configuration with selected agents.
---
## Post-Setup Steps
### For Docker Deployment
```bash
# 1. Start Docker services
docker compose up -d
# 2. Verify services
docker compose ps
# Expected output:
# NAME STATUS PORTS
# heretek-litellm Up (healthy) 0.0.0.0:4000->4000/tcp
# heretek-postgres Up (healthy) 127.0.0.1:5432->5432/tcp
# heretek-redis Up (healthy) 127.0.0.1:6379->6379/tcp
# heretek-ollama Up 127.0.0.1:11434->11434/tcp
# 3. Install OpenClaw Gateway
curl -fsSL https://openclaw.ai/install.sh | bash
# 4. Verify installation
openclaw --version
# 5. Initialize daemon
openclaw onboard --install-daemon
# 6. Copy configuration
cp openclaw.json ~/.openclaw/openclaw.json
# 7. Create agent workspaces
./agents/deploy-agent.sh steward orchestrator
./agents/deploy-agent.sh alpha triad
# ... (repeat for all selected agents)
# 8. Verify Gateway status
openclaw gateway status
```
### For Non-Docker Deployment
```bash
# 1. Run the setup script
./scripts/setup-openclaw.sh
# 2. Start PostgreSQL and Redis services
sudo systemctl start postgresql
sudo systemctl start redis
# 3. Verify Gateway status
openclaw gateway status
```

## Troubleshooting
### Wizard Won't Start
**Symptom:** `./scripts/setup-wizard.sh: Permission denied`
**Solution:**
```bash
chmod +x scripts/setup-wizard.sh
./scripts/setup-wizard.sh
```
### Node.js Not Found
**Symptom:** `Node.js is not installed`
**Solution:**
```bash
# Install Node.js 20 LTS
curl -fsSL https://deb.nodesource.com/setup_20.x | sudo -E bash -
sudo apt-get install -y nodejs
# Verify installation
node --version
npm --version
```
### Dependencies Not Installed
**Symptom:** `Cannot find module 'readline'`
**Solution:**
```bash
npm install --ignore-scripts
```
### Docker Compose Not Found
**Symptom:** `Docker Compose not found`
**Solution:**
```bash
# For Docker Desktop, Compose is included
# For Linux, install separately
sudo curl -L "https://github.com/docker/compose/releases/latest/download/docker-compose-$(uname -s)-$(uname -m)" -o /usr/local/bin/docker-compose
sudo chmod +x /usr/local/bin/docker-compose
```
### API Key Validation Fails
**Symptom:** `Could not validate API key format`
**Solution:**
- The wizard will still accept the key for local setup
- Verify your API key is copied correctly (no extra spaces)
- Check with your provider that the key is active
### Configuration Files Not Created
**Symptom:** `.env` file not found after wizard completes
**Solution:**
```bash
# Check if wizard completed successfully
ls -la .env
ls -la ~/.openclaw/
# Re-run wizard if needed
./scripts/setup-wizard.sh
```
